Pair of porcelain bookends by fitz and floyd, england.
depicting two dalmatians on bright blue stands with gold details.
these english pieces from the 1960s are beautifully elegant.
please note: there are traces of restoration on the pieces, which were damaged in the past.
one head in particular has been reattached.
-
dimensions - l 16 x d 7 x h 21 cm this piece is attributed to the mentioned designer/maker. It has no attribution mark and no
